Poland's Ambassador meets Gujarat Chief Minister

Image

Press Trust of India Ahmedabad
Ambassador of Poland in India Tomasz Lukaszuk today met Gujarat Chief Minister Anandi Patel at Gandhinagar.

During the meeting, Patel invited Polish companies to set up manufacturing facilities in Gujarat to realise Prime Minister Narendra Modi's 'Make in India' mission, an official release said.

Patel stressed the need to increase co-operation in the renewable energy sector such as solar and wind energy, it said.

During the meeting, the Chief Minister remembered historical ties between Poland and Gujarat during the World War-II when Jam Saheb, ruler of erstwhile Nawanagar-Jamnagar state gave asylum to Polish refugees, widows and children after the war, the release said.
 

Patel also invited the Polish delegation to take part in the forthcoming 'Vibrant Gujarat Summit' as well as the Global CEO Conclave in January 2015 here.

Lukaszuk accepted the invitation and assured Patel that top CEOs and a high-level Polish delegation would attend the summit, the release said.
